X-Ray Fluorescence Cross Sections for the Elements 55 <= Z <= 60

dc:description.abstractX-ray cross sections have been found for the elements Cs, Ba, La, Ce, Pr, and Nd. Two methods are used to calculate cross sections which are both compared to theoretical calculations. Comparisons are also made to theoretical relative transition ratios. Finally, cross sections of x-ray transitions for the elements Cs, Ba, and La are compared to the experimental results of Sharma et al. (SH08). Overall, there is good agreement with theoretical calculations. Cases with a large discrepancy relative to theory can be explained by the low intensity Kβ x-ray of 55Mn, and problems fitting peaks near the Kα and Kβ x-ray of 55Mn. In the case of lanthanum where the difference between experimental and theoretical calculations is high, there is good agreement with Sharma et al. (SH08).
